Natalie Koletic is a Vice President and Private Client Manager with Bank of America Private Bank in Charlotte, North Carolina. An efficient and creative problem solver, she is dedicated to enhancing and managing relationships with clients while addressing their often sophisticated financial situations. Natalie offers a consultative approach that seeks to educate clients so they may capitalize on the broad range of opportunities that align with their unique needs and circumstances, which includes banking and lending.

As a member of the Bank’s executive coverage team, Natalie also focuses on the concierge delivery of banking strategies to help the executive team and their families pursue their financial goals. She assists with everything from day-to-day transactions to more complex money movement and foreign currency needs. The personalized banking solutions she offers are designed to meet virtually all of their credit, lending and savings needs.

Prior to joining the Private Bank (formerly U.S. Trust) in 2014, Natalie’s tenure with Bank of America included roles as corporate banker, cash management officer, relationship manager in the retail market, and credit analyst. She was also a commercial banking relationship manager for BB&T Bank (now Truist Bank) helping middle market clients optimize their capital structure.

Natalie earned her bachelor’s degree, with honors, from The University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, Kenan School of Business. She also completed the executive education program at Duke University’s Fuqua School of Business for banking cash management.
